Technical Description

The TAKISAWA TG-6000 is a heavy-duty horizontal machining center designed for large diameter and long workpieces, delivering exceptional turning capability with a maximum turning diameter of 29.920" and a turning length up to 40.590". Its main spindle features a 15" chuck diameter, a max swing of 34.650", and supports a bar diameter of up to 5.120". Equipped with a powerful 60 HP motor running at 1,200 RPM, it ensures robust performance for demanding machining tasks. The machine includes a primary turret tool carrier with a standard capacity of 8 turning and 8 rotary tools, with an optional second turret expanding tool capacity up to 10 tools in both categories. This setup enables versatile tooling configurations but allows only one simultaneous cutting tool. The TG-6000 operates on two axes (X and Y), with travel distances of 16.140" and an optional Z-axis travel of 122.050", all capable of rapid traverse rates up to 472 inches per minute for efficient material removal. Its design, featuring a slant bed and rigid box way construction, offers high stability and durability. This lathe is well-suited for industries requiring precision machining of large parts such as construction machinery, shipbuilding, oil industry pipe threading, and wind power components, accommodating tough cutting demands with high rigidity and stability.
